ABSTRACT:
A patello-femoral prosthesis comprising a patellar prosthesis and a femoral prosthesis which are connected to each other for relative sliding movement. The connecting means comprises a keyhole shaped slot formed in one prosthesis, and a complementarily formed collar button shaped projection carried by the other prosthesis. The projection has an enlargement on its outer end which is mounted in the slot for sliding movement along the slot. The engagement between the projection and slot prevents undesirable separation or dislocation of the prostheses with respect to each other. In one embodiment, the slot is adapted to be expanded by engagement with the projection to permit the projection to move into the slot.
